Abstract

An all solid type electrochromic display device comprises first and second conductive layers and sandwiched between them, at least, an electrochromic layer of tungsten oxide and a solid electrolyte layer. The tungsten oxide of the electrochromic layer has an absorption spectrum, as measured by FT-IR, which meets the following formulae (A) and (B): ##EQU1## wherein A1400, A1800, A2500 and A4000 and A3400 respectively represent the absorbance of 1400cm.sup.- 1800cm.sup.-1, 2500cm.sup.-1, 4000cm.sup.-1 and 3400cm.sup.-1 and A* represents the highest absorbance within a range from 1600cm.sup.-1 to 1650cm.sup.-1. The electrochromic display device is produced by vacuum depositing the tungsten oxide electrochromic layer on another layer.
